About the job

Google isn't just a software company. The Hardware Operations team is responsible for monitoring the state-of-the-art physical infrastructure behind Google's powerful search technology. As an Operations Technician, you'll install, configure, test, troubleshoot and maintain hardware (like servers and its components) and server software (like Google's Linux cluster). You'll also take on the configuration of more complex components such as networks, routers, hubs, bridges, switches and networking protocols. You'll participate in or lead small project teams on larger installations and develop project contingency plans. A typical day involves manual movement and installation of racks, and while it can sometimes be physically demanding, you are excited to work with infrastructure that is at the cutting-edge of computer technology.

As a Technician on our team, your job is to keep the hardware and networks physically connected and running smoothly in our data centers. You will install, configure, and troubleshoot physical servers, network switches, and cabling. You will be the one diagnosing the hardware issue and making the repair, and help lead projects during major facility upgrades and new equipment rollouts. In this role, a normal day involves using tools, manually moving server racks, and navigating an industrial environment. You don't need to know our specific software to succeed here.The Data Center team designs and operates some of the most sophisticated electrical and Heating, Ventilation and Air Conditioning (HVAC) systems in the world. We are an upbeat, creative, team-oriented group of engineers committed to building and operating powerful data centers.

Responsibilities

  • Contribute to projects for the deployment, maintenance, and support of current and new data center servers and network infrastructure.
  • Diagnose and repair broken equipment, including servers, networking, and storage devices.
  • Install and maintain switches, routers, and other networking gear.
  • Participate in primary or secondary on-call shifts.
  • Commit to working weekend shift schemes and 24/7 shifts when needed.
